Seeds of Wisteria sinensis, wisteria


Wisteria or wisteria is a species from China, Japan and surroundings, it is a considerable vine that blooms very profusely and gives a pleasant color with a spectacular fragrance. Very resistant to temperatures up to 10 degrees below zero. The fruit is an inedible pod, widely used to make spectacular-looking bonsai and widely cultivated in gardens around the world, especially in temperate or cold zones.


SOWING:

It requires a previous treatment that consists of a stratification of 2 months in cold, then leave the seeds to soak for a day to later sow them in a seedbed with a sandy substrate in a sheltered place that is warm and bright.

Irregular germination, it can last from a few weeks to several months, so it is not convenient to despair if you do not see results in a month, much less discard the seeds.
